Structure of the human natural cytotoxicity receptor NKp46
Experimental procedure
| Experimental method | SINGLE WAVELENGTH |
| Source type | SYNCHROTRON |
| Source details | APS BEAMLINE 22-ID |
| Synchrotron site | APS |
| Beamline | 22-ID |
| Detector technology | CCD |
| Collection date | 2002-12-06 |
| Detector | MARRESEARCH |
| Spacegroup name | P 61 |
| Unit cell lengths | 85.731, 85.731, 59.520 |
| Unit cell angles | 90.00, 90.00, 120.00 |
Refinement procedure
| Resolution | 20.000 * - 2.200 |
| R-factor | 0.207 |
| Rwork | 0.207 |
| R-free | 0.25000 * |
| Structure solution method | MIRAS |
| RMSD bond length | 0.008 * |
| RMSD bond angle | 1.470 * |
| Data reduction software | HKL-2000 |
| Data scaling software | SCALEPACK |
| Phasing software | MLPHARE |
| Refinement software | CNS (1.0) |
Data quality characteristics
| Overall | Outer shell | |
| Low resolution limit [Å] | 19.460 | 2.340 |
| High resolution limit [Å] | 2.200 | 2.200 |
| Number of reflections | 12472 | |
| Completeness [%] | 97.9 | 87.6 |
Crystallization Conditions
| crystal ID | method | pH | temperature | details |
| 1 | Vapor diffusion, hanging drop * | 7.2 | 18 * | PEG 2000, MOPS, pH 7.2, VAPOR DIFFUSION, HANGING DROP, temperature 298K, pH 7.20 |
